commitment level
[/kəˈmɪtmənt ˈlɛvəl/]
nounpl: commitment levels
nível de comprometimento
1. the degree or extent to which a person or organization is dedicated to or involved in something
The athlete's commitment level to training determines their success.
O nível de comprometimento do atleta com o treinamento determina seu sucesso.
2. in business/project management: the degree of resource allocation and dedication to a project or goal
Our company's commitment level to sustainability has increased significantly.
O nível de comprometimento da nossa empresa com a sustentabilidade aumentou significativamente.
3. in relationships: the measure of emotional or relational investment between people
They discussed their commitment level before moving in together.
Eles discutiram seu nível de comprometimento antes de morar juntos.
In Brazilian business culture, 'commitment level' is a frequently used term in corporate settings, performance evaluations, and project management. It reflects the value placed on dedication and accountability. In the USA, the term is widely used in workplace contexts, sports, and personal relationships, emphasizing individual choice and agency. The concept carries slightly different weight in each culture—more hierarchical and team-focused in Brazil, more individualistic in the USA.
